Buk is a municipality and village in Prachatice District in the South Bohemian Region of the Czech Republic. It has about 300 inhabitants.

Buk lies approximately 12 kilometres (7 mi) west of Prachatice, 47 km (29 mi) west of České Budějovice, and 124 km (77 mi) south of Prague.

Administrative division

Buk consists of three municipal parts (in brackets population according to the 2021 census):[2]

  • Buk (231)
  • Včelná pod Boubínem (42)
  • Vyšovatka (23)
